By 2000, Emmerdale episodes were regularly getting 12 million viewers, and the number of episodes per week was increased from three to five. [12] An ITV talent show, Soapstars, was held in 2001 to cast the new five-member Calder family; the Calders made their debut on the show in November that year, and all members had left by August 2002.

Alice Edith Rose Dingle (née Wilson) is a fictional character from the British ITV soap opera Emmerdale, played by Ursula Holden-Gill. She made her first on-screen appearance during the episode broadcast on 5 December 2004.

Marshall Hamston, played by Max Fletcher, first appeared on 5 January 2023.He was introduced as a classmate of Arthur Thomas (Alfie Clarke), who has a crush on Marshall.In a "cruel bet" arranged by Marshall's friends, he pretends to like Arthur back, but when Arthur learns the truth, he is left devastated.
